Key Differences in Resolution and Image Quality

When you’re comparing 4K and 1080p models, it quickly becomes clear just how different the resolution and image quality can be. A 4K capture card records at 3840 x 2160 pixels, which gives you about 8.3 million pixels in total. On the other hand, a 1080p capture card only captures at 1920 x 1080 pixels—around 2.1 million pixels. That’s a whopping 300% boost in pixel density!
What does this mean for you? Well, with 4K, you’ll definitely see much sharper images and a level of detail that really stands out, especially when you’re looking at larger screens. For instance, if you’re watching a nature documentary on a big TV, you’ll notice the individual leaves on trees or textures in animal fur much more vividly than you would with 1080p!

Pros and Cons of 4K Capture Cards Compared to 1080P Models
When you start comparing 4K capture cards to the classic 1080p models, you quickly see a mix of perks and pitfalls. 4K capture cards can deliver stunning resolutions up to 3840×2160 pixels, which is like viewing a crisp, clear image with three times the pixel count of 1080p. This means your stream or recording could have way sharper details, making it look significantly more professional. Just think about a game scene where every character texture pops; that’s what 4K can do for you!
But here’s the catch: 4K models often come with a hefty price tag—like the AVerMedia Live Gamer Ultra 2.1, which runs around $209.99. Plus, they require more storage space and beefier hardware to process all that data, which can add up. So, if you’re planning on creating high-quality content, get ready for a bit of a financial and technical commitment.
In the end, it all boils down to what you really want out of your streaming experience. If stunning visuals are your priority and you’re willing to invest, a 4K capture card may be worth it. On the other hand, if you’re just starting out or don’t need that level of detail, sticking with a 1080p model could be a smart move. How to Choose the Best Capture Card for Streaming
So, you’re on the hunt for the best capture card for streaming, huh? That’s an exciting step! To kick things off, think about the resolution and framerate you want to work with. If you’re aiming for that crisp 4K quality, you’ll need a capture card that handles 3840×2160 at 60 frames per second. On the other hand, if you’re more comfortable with 1080p, many cards will give you 1920×1080 at the same smooth framerate.
Next up, let’s chat about connectivity options. Some 4K capture cards might require you to have a desktop setup, while others can easily hook up via USB, making them perfect for laptops or consoles. For example, if you game on a console or a laptop, look for a capture card that’s USB-friendly. Also, don’t forget to consider features like HDR support and low-latency passthrough; these can make a noticeable difference in your streaming experience.
Oh, and make sure to check if the capture card is compatible with your current streaming software and hardware. Sometimes, it’s not just about the capture card itself but also how well it meshes with your system’s power. Why Can’t I Tell the Difference Between 1080P and 4K?
Resolution perception may be hindered by screen size, viewing distance, and hardware limitations. Additionally, compression effects, content quality, color depth, and the eye’s sensitivity can impact the ability to discern differences between 1080p and 4K.
